Description

The Siemens 6AV7615-0AE20-0BH0 is a SIMATIC Panel PC 670 designed for industrial human-machine interface (HMI) and control applications. This standard configuration unit features a 15-inch TFT display, a 300 MHz Celeron CPU, 128 MB of RAM, and a 40 GB hard drive. It is supplied with a pre-installed German version of the Windows NT 4.0 operating system and includes a U.S. mains cable for operation on 115-230 V power sources. Please note that this product line is considered obsolete by the manufacturer, making it suitable for legacy system maintenance and spare parts inventory.

Installation Guidelines

CRITICAL WARNING: Hazardous voltages are present. Installation must be performed by qualified personnel only. Failure to de-energize equipment and follow Lockout/Tagout (LOTO) procedures before installation can result in severe injury or death.
  1. 1 De-energize System: Before beginning installation, completely disconnect all power sources from the control panel or machine. Verify the absence of voltage using a properly rated test instrument. Apply appropriate LOTO devices.
  2. 2 Prepare Mounting Location: Ensure the panel cutout dimensions match the PC 670's requirements for a secure fit. The mounting surface must be flat, clean, and capable of supporting the unit's weight. Verify adequate clearance for ventilation and cable routing.
  3. 3 Mount the Unit: Insert the Panel PC into the cutout from the front. Secure it from the rear using the provided mounting clamps. Tighten the clamps evenly and sequentially to ensure a uniform seal against the panel gasket. Do not overtighten.
  4. 4 Connect Power and Ground: Connect the AC mains cable to a stable, correctly rated power source. Ensure a low-impedance connection to the protective earth (PE) ground terminal on the chassis to minimize electrical noise and ensure safety.
  5. 5 Connect Peripherals: Connect all required communication cables, keyboards, mice, and other I/O devices. Ensure all connectors are fully seated and secured.
  6. 6 System Power-Up: After verifying all connections, remove LOTO devices and re-apply power to the system. Observe the Panel PC during its boot sequence to confirm normal operation.
